Subject: | bug#3736: 23.1.50; Please use null-device instead of /dev/null |
Date: | Wed, 1 Jul 2009 22:22:36 +0200 |
There are nearly a hundred places in Emacs lisp sources where /dev/null is used instead of null-device. Please convert those to use null-device so that it gets system-independent. (I wonder what to do with those in Tramp.) In GNU Emacs 23.1.50.1 (i386-mingw-nt5.1.2600) of 2009-06-30
